Sprawdzanie duplikatów

2015-07-21 21:19:41 Post #1 gość_raf

 
Witam
Mam problem z czujką wykrywającą duplikaty. Dane są zawężane do rekordów o określonej dacie,np:
data 2015-07-20
istnieją rekordy:
1 A B C
2 D E F
3 G H I
gdzie liczby to id_tssk.

$id_tssk to id edytowanego rekordu.
Gdy chcę edytować 1 rekord i zamienić powiedzmy C na F to odpowiedni warunek if powinien to wychwycić (F istnieje w 2 rekordzie)
a tu żaden z warunków nie reaguje i przechodzi do działania 6. Co robię nie tak?

$same_query = mysql_query("SELECT * FROM `tssk` WHERE `data_punktu`='$data_punktu' AND `id_tssk`<>'$id_tssk'") or die('Błąd zapytania');     
while($same=mysql_fetch_array($same_query)){
 
 
 
 
 
 
    if( warunek 1)  {
  działanie 1
  }
 
  elseif(warunek 2)  {
 działanie 2
  }
 
 
  elseif( warunek 3)  {
  działanie 3
  }
 
  elseif( warunek 4 )  {
  działanie 4
  } 
   } // tu się zamyka pętla while
 
 
 if (warunek 5) {
 działanie 5
}
else
{
działanie 6
 }


Mam wrażenie, jakby nie działała pętla while

Odpowiedz

Ostatnio komentowane

  1. Mysql - FAQ Paweł
  2. Pager 2.5.1 oraz EPa... Na szybko2
  3. Pager 2.5.1 oraz EPa... Sławek
  4. Mysql - FAQ Piotr
  5. Liczba dni roboczych Na szybko2
  6. Liczba dni roboczych Naszybko
  7. Klasa widoku nospor

Skrypty użytkowników

  1. Klasa obsługi szablo... Lirdoner
  2. Sekcje user76
  3. Klasa walidująca for... user76
  4. Licznik Gości online korey
  5. Form Builder Comandeer
  6. Dynamiczny licznik z... korey
  7. Captcha Comandeer